Notes

  • Incumbents Thomas O'Donnell and George O'Meara did not seek re-election.

  • Robert Maguire was elected mayor on the first ballot on a 6-3 vote, defeating Thomas Crowley.  

  • Charles Gallagher was city manager

  • Two incumbent school committee members - James McMahon and Paul Robinson - both failed to be elected to the city council.

  • According to the Nov 9, 1967 Lowell Sun, "The [vote] count was extemely smooth and was completed shortly after 3 a.m."
